LISBON – William Esterly, 75, passed away early Wednesday morning, December 31, 2025, at his home in Lisbon.
William was born on March 11, 1950, in Salem, a son of Edgar and Dorothy Esterly. A 1968 graduate of Crestview High School, his love of cars led him at the age of 13 to work for Mike Mecure at Midway Motors. He retired in 2020 from D.W. Dickey as fleet maintenance manager.
William leaves to cherish his memory his wife, the former Becky Parks, whom he married on August 30, 1969; two sons Dave (Rachael) and Michael (Danielle) Esterly; brother Paul (Linda) Esterly; three grandchildren, Alex Esterly, Natalie (Jason) Smith, and Levi (Ivy) Esterly; and great grandson Grayson.
In addition to his parents, William was preceded in death by his son Douglas Esterly and sister Dorothy Gilkinson.
